<?php

/*
    -----------------------------------------------------------------
    Tiki Wiki CMS Groupware <= 8.3 "unserialize()" PHP Code Execution
    -----------------------------------------------------------------

    author...........: Egidio Romano aka EgiX
    mail.............: n0b0d13s[at]gmail[dot]com
    software link....: http://info.tiki.org/

    +-------------------------------------------------------------------------+
    | This proof of concept code was written for educational purpose only.    |
    | Use it at your own risk. Author will be not responsible for any damage. |
    +-------------------------------------------------------------------------+

    [-] Vulnerable code in different locations:

    lib/banners/bannerlib.php:28:                   $views = unserialize($_COOKIE[$cookieName]);
    lib/banners/bannerlib.php:136:                  $views = unserialize($_COOKIE[$cookieName]);
    tiki-print_multi_pages.php:19:          $printpages = unserialize(urldecode($_REQUEST['printpages']));
    tiki-print_multi_pages.php:24:          $printstructures = unserialize(urldecode($_REQUEST['printstructures']));
    tiki-print_pages.php:31:        $printpages = unserialize(urldecode($_REQUEST["printpages"]));
    tiki-print_pages.php:32:        $printstructures = unserialize(urldecode($_REQUEST['printstructures']));
    tiki-send_objects.php:42:       $sendpages = unserialize(urldecode($_REQUEST['sendpages']));
    tiki-send_objects.php:48:       $sendstructures = unserialize(urldecode($_REQUEST['sendstructures']));
    tiki-send_objects.php:54:       $sendarticles = unserialize(urldecode($_REQUEST['sendarticles']));

    The vulnerability is caused due to all these scripts using "unserialize()" with user controlled input.
    This can lead to execution of arbitrary PHP code passing an  ad-hoc Zend Framework serialized  object.

    [-] Full path disclosure at:

    http://[host]/[path]/admin/include_calendar.php
    http://[host]/[path]/tiki-rss_error.php
    http://[host]/[path]/tiki-watershed_service.php

    [-] Disclosure timeline:

    [11/01/2012] - Vulnerability discovered
    [14/01/2012] - Issue reported to security(at)tikiwiki.org
    [14/01/2012] - New ticket opened: http://dev.tiki.org/item4109
    [23/01/2012] - CVE number requested
    [23/01/2012] - Assigned CVE-2012-0911
    [01/05/2012] - Version 8.4 released: http://info.tiki.org/article191-Tiki-Releases-8-4
    [04/07/2012] - Public disclosure

*/
